Factors influencing vinyl siding cost per square

When determining the cost of vinyl siding per square, several factors come into play that can influence the overall price. These factors include the quality of the materials used, the style of the siding chosen, and the complexity of the installation process.

Material Quality Impact

The quality of the vinyl siding material plays a significant role in determining the cost per square. Higher quality materials are likely to be more durable, weather-resistant, and have better insulation properties. As a result, they tend to be more expensive per square foot compared to lower quality options.

Investing in high-quality vinyl siding can lead to long-term cost savings by reducing the need for repairs and replacements.

Siding Style Influence

The style of vinyl siding selected can also impact the cost per square. Different styles, such as traditional lap siding, dutch lap siding, or board and batten siding, come at varying price points. More intricate and detailed styles may cost more per square foot due to the additional labor and materials required for installation.

It’s essential to consider both the aesthetic appeal and cost implications when choosing a siding style that fits your budget.

Installation Complexity Effects

The complexity of the installation process can influence the overall cost of vinyl siding per square. Factors such as the size and shape of the property, the presence of architectural details, and the need for additional preparation work can all impact the labor costs associated with installation.

More complex installations may require specialized skills and equipment, leading to higher overall costs. It’s important to factor in installation complexity when budgeting for vinyl siding to ensure a smooth and efficient process.

Average cost breakdown of vinyl siding per square

When calculating the cost of vinyl siding per square, it is essential to consider the breakdown of material costs, labor costs, and additional expenses such as tools, equipment, and permits.

Material Costs

  • Vinyl siding panels: On average, vinyl siding panels can cost between $1 to $8 per square foot, depending on the quality and brand.
  • Insulation: Additional insulation for the siding can cost around $0.50 to $1 per square foot.
  • Trim and accessories: Trim pieces, corner posts, and other accessories can add around $1 to $3 per linear foot.

Labor Costs

  • Installation: Labor costs for installing vinyl siding can range from $1.50 to $4 per square foot, depending on the complexity of the job and the location.
  • Removal of old siding: If there is existing siding that needs to be removed before installation, it can add an additional $1 to $2 per square foot.

Additional Costs

  • Tools and equipment: Renting or purchasing tools and equipment for the installation process can cost around $100 to $500, depending on the requirements.
  • Permits: Depending on local regulations, obtaining permits for the siding installation can cost anywhere from $100 to $500.

Comparing vinyl siding costs to other siding options

When considering siding options for your home, it’s important to compare the costs of different materials to make an informed decision.

Cost of Vinyl Siding vs. Wood Siding

Wood siding is known for its natural beauty and charm, but it comes at a higher cost compared to vinyl siding. On average, wood siding can cost 2-3 times more per square foot than vinyl siding. Additionally, wood siding requires more maintenance and upkeep over time, which can add to the overall cost.

Cost Difference Between Vinyl and Fiber Cement Siding

Fiber cement siding is a durable and low-maintenance option, but it tends to be more expensive than vinyl siding. The cost of fiber cement siding can be 1.5-2 times higher per square foot compared to vinyl siding. While fiber cement siding may have a longer lifespan, the initial cost is significantly higher.

Affordability of Vinyl Siding Compared to Aluminum Siding

Aluminum siding is a lightweight and durable option, but it is generally more expensive than vinyl siding. The cost of aluminum siding can be 1.5-2 times higher per square foot than vinyl siding. While aluminum siding is known for its longevity, the upfront cost may not be as budget-friendly as vinyl siding.
